mybatis配置本地数据库
发布:纳伯昱
配置项 | 说明 |
---|---|
pom.xml | 配置MyBatis及其相关依赖,如MySQL驱动和JUnit。 |
mybatis-config.xml | MyBatis配置文件,包含以下内容: |
database connections | 配置数据库连接,包括驱动类、数据库URL、用户名和密码。 |
environments | 定义多个数据库环境,如开发、测试和生产。 |
transaction managers | 定义事务管理器。 |
data sources | 定义数据源,如连接池、事务隔离级别等。 |
type aliases | 定义别名,简化实体类在映射文件中的引用。 |
mapper files | 定义SQL映射文件,包含SQL语句和映射规则。 |
example of database connection configuration |
<environments default="development"> <environment id="development"> <transactionManager type="JDBC"></transactionManager> <dataSource type="POOLED"> <property name="driver" value="com.mysql.cj.jdbc.Driver" /> <property name="url" value="jdbc:mysql://localhost:3306/your_database" /> <property name="username" value="your_username" /> <property name="password" value="your_password" /> </dataSource> </environment> </environments> |
专业角度介绍:
MyBatis配置本地数据库涉及以下步骤和概念:
1. 依赖配置:在项目的构建配置文件(如pom.xml)中添加MyBatis及其相关依赖,如MySQL驱动,以确保应用程序能够使用MyBatis API。
2. 数据库连接配置:在MyBatis的配置文件(mybatis-config.xml)中,配置数据库连接信息,包括数据库驱动类、URL、用户名和密码。 这些信息定义了MyBatis如何连接到数据库。
3. 环境配置:environments标签用于定义不同的数据库环境,如开发、测试和生产。 default属性指定了默认选择哪个环境。
4. 事务管理器:transactionManager标签定义了事务管理器的类型,如JDBC,它允许MyBatis与数据库事务进行交互。
5. 数据源:dataSource标签定义了数据源,如连接池。 这有助于管理数据库连接,提高性能。
6. 别名配置:typeAliases标签允许为实体类定义别名,简化在映射文件中的引用。
7. 映射文件:映射文件定义了SQL语句和映射规则。 这些文件关联到DAO接口,允许MyBatis将SQL语句映射到Java对象。
配置本地数据库时,重要的是确保所有配置信息(如数据库URL、用户名和密码)正确无误,并且根据实际需求调整连接池大小和其他相关设置。
以上就是关于mybatis配置本地数据库的全部内容,希望能够帮到您。
版权声明:本文来自用户投稿,不代表【服务器教程】立场,本平台所发表的文章、图片属于原权利人所有,因客观原因,或会存在不当使用的情况,非恶意侵犯原权利人相关权益,敬请相关权利人谅解并与我们联系,我们将及时处理,共同维护良好的网络创作环境。
大家都在看
-
腾讯的服务器在哪国
地域城市特点华南地区广州南方用户首选,网络延迟低华东地区上海面向全国用户,网络延迟适中华北地区北京北方用户首选,
-
mybatis配置本地数据库
mybatis往配置文件中传入拼接好的条件语句如果使用${},则不会作为字符串解析返回,而是直接添加,但要谨慎使用,防止SQL漏掉。解析mybatisxml的传入参数有两种类型:类型前的#{}和${}
-
数据库怎么建立查询表
步骤:步骤|描述||---|---||1|创建一个新的查询表||2|添加要包含在查询中的字段||3|指定查询条件||4|预览查询结果||5|保存查询|专业术语:建立数据库查询表建立数据库查询表是一
-
服务器正确的用户名和密码
服务器用户名密码Server1adminpassword123Server2usersecret
-
dns域名解析的查询方式
查询方式描述特点递归查询客户端向本地DNS服务器发送请求,本地服务器代替客户端向其他DNS服务器查询,直到找到最终结果。只需客户端发送一次查询请求
-
ark怎么加入服务器
加入ARK服务器,开启你的恐龙冒险之旅,正成为越来越多玩家的选择。无论是寻找刺激的生存挑战,还是与朋友合作共建家园,ARK服务器都提供无限可能。那么,如何加入ARK服务
-
世界云服务器商排名
。根据您提供的参考信息,以下是关于云服务商的一些分析和建议:云服务商排名分析1.阿里云:作为中国领先的云计算服务商,阿里云提供包括云服务器、云数据库、云安全等多种服务
-
架设服务器多少钱
服务类型配置示例价格区间其他费用游戏服务器租用4核16G26元/月起带宽费用,根据带宽不同价格有所差异游戏服务器租用8核32G32元/月起
-
自己家电脑怎么做成云服务器
步骤说明1.选择操作系统选择一个适合您的云服务器的操作系统,例如Ubuntu、CentOS或WindowsServer。2.安装虚拟化软件安装虚拟化软件,
-
联想服务器价格
型号价格(含税)经销商联系方式联想SR668V22U服务器29100元西安海润科技13259907689联想SR588服务器7699元成都强川科技028-85571091/18215624